What does a quality engineer associate do?

A Quality Engineer Associate supports the quality assurance and control processes within manufacturing or production environments. Their responsibilities typically include inspecting products, monitoring production processes, assisting with quality audits, and helping to implement quality standards and procedures. They work closely with senior quality engineers and production teams to identify defects, resolve quality issues, and ensure that products meet required specifications. This entry-level role is a great starting point for a career in quality engineering, as it provides hands-on experience with quality systems and tools.

What are some common challenges a quality engineer associate might face in their daily work?

Quality Engineer Associates often encounter challenges such as balancing multiple projects with tight deadlines, interpreting complex product specifications, and effectively communicating quality standards to cross-functional teams. They may also need to troubleshoot unexpected production issues and adapt quickly to new processes or technologies. Developing strong analytical and problem-solving skills, as well as building collaborative relationships with manufacturing, engineering, and quality assurance teams, can help overcome these challenges.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a quality engineer associ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Quality Engineer Associate, you need a solid understanding of quality control principles, data analysis, and basic engineering concepts, usually supported by a bachelor’s degree in engineering or a related field. Familiarity with tools such as statistical process control (SPC), Six Sigma methodologies, and quality management systems (QMS) is often required, and certifications like ASQ CQE can be beneficial. Strong att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ills help you collaborate across teams and address quality issues proactively. These skills are vital for ensuring product reliability, compliance with standards, and continuous improvement in manufacturing or service processes.

What is the difference between Quality Engineer Associate vs Quality Technician?

AspectQuality Engineer AssociateQuality Technician
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in engineering or related field; certifications like ASQ CQE are a plusUsually requires a high school diploma or associate degree; certifications like CQI or CQT are common
Work EnvironmentInvolves analysis, process improvement, and collaboration with engineering teamsFocuses on inspection, testing, and data collection on the production floor
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across manufacturing, aerospace, automotive, and electronics industriesCommonly employed in manufacturing and production settings

The Quality Engineer Associate and Quality Technician roles share a focus on quality assurance but differ mainly in responsibilities and required education. The associate typically engages in process analysis and improvement, while the technician concentrates on testing and inspection tasks. Both roles are vital in maintaining product quality within manufacturing industries.

Is a Quality Engineer Associate an entry level job?

A Quality Engineer Associate is typically considered an entry-level position in quality assurance and engineering. It often requires basic knowledge of quality tools, inspection processes, and sometimes certifications like Six Sigma Green Belt, making it suitable for those starting their careers in quality roles.

Role Summary 

As a Quality Assurance Engineer, you will provide technical support in investigating known quality issues under the guidance of a senior QAE. You’ll play a critical role in identifying root causes, implementing corrective actions using the 8D methodology, and ensuring regulatory compliance. 

Your work directly contributes to delivering safe, conforming, and high-quality aerospace products—supporting operational excellence and customer satisfaction at every level. 

What You’ll Do 

Quality Investigations & Compliance 

  • Conduct investigations on quality issues following department procedures and work instructions 

  • Determine root cause and corrective actions using the 8D methodology 

  • Ensure corrective actions are validated and compliant with regulatory standards 

  • Promote and maintain strong relationships with regulatory authorities 

Continuous Improvement & Collaboration 

  • Identify and complete process improvement initiatives to enhance quality and efficiency 

  • Collaborate cross-functionally with manufacturing, inspection, and other departments 

  • Promote and support a continuous improvement culture 

  • Support operating priorities defined by Quality leadership 

Operational Excellence 

  • Maintain a FOD-free (Foreign Object Debris) environment 

  • Execute and help develop company policies and procedures 

  • Maintain high levels of internal and external customer satisfaction 

  • Perform additional duties as assigned 

 
 

 Required Qualifications 

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Engineering, Aviation Sciences, Quality Systems, or a related technical field 
    OR an equivalent combination of education and experience 

  • Entry-level experience with strong analytical and problem-solving skills 

  • Ability to define problems, collect data, establish facts, and draw valid conclusions 

  • Good communication and interpersonal skills 

  • Proficient computer skills 

  • Ability to learn manufacturing processes (Assembly, Machining, Special Processes, Inspection, etc.) 

Alternative Qualification Path: 

  • An Airframe & Powerplant (A&P) License combined with 4 years of related experience (in addition to required experience) may be used in lieu of a degree 

 
 

Preferred Qualifications 

  • ASQ Certified Quality Engineer (CQE) certification 

  • Experience as an FAA-recognized airworthiness designee 

  • Familiarity with Lean and/or Six Sigma methodologies
